Background and Objective: Cytochrome oxidase (cytochrome c oxidase, COX)which is located in the mitochondrial inner membrane, is a key enzyme namely acomplex membrane protein to control the mitochondrial respiratory, including morethan one subunit and the metal active center. Its subunit Ⅱ(COX Ⅱ) is consideredto be the entrance of electrons from cytochrome C into the enzyme, which plays animportant role in physiological processes. The change or injury of COX will directlyaffect the mitochondrial dysfunction. Previous studies have found that COX defectsor deficiencies could lead to the occurrence of many diseases. However, the role ofCOX in the gastric carcinogenesis is not clear. This study detected the expression ofCOX Ⅱ protein in gastric cancer tissues, analyzed the relationship among theexpression of COXⅡ, Hp infection and the clinicopathological parameters of gastriccarcionma.Methods:Two kinds of tissue microarray were used to detect the expression of COXⅡprotein in normal gastric mucosa, adjacent tissues of gastric cancer, gastric cancer andlymph node metasta tissues of gastric cancer. This study collected wax paraffinblocks with35cases of normal gastric mucosa,25cases of precancerous lesions and53cases of gastric cancer. The expression of COXⅡ was detected in normal gastricmucosa, precancerous lesions, gastric cancer and lymph node metasta tissues byimmunohistochemistry (SP method) and Hp presence was detected in normal gastricmucosa, precancerous lesions and gastric cancer tissues by methylene blue staining toanalyze the relationship between the expression of COXⅡ and Hp infection and theclinicopathological parameters of gastric carcionma.Results: The expression of COXⅡ was detected by gastric cancer tissue microarray:COXⅡ protein was mainly displayed in cytoplasm of gastric cancer cells and browngranules were showed in the cytoplasm of positive cells. The positive expression rates ofCOXⅡ protein in normal gastric mucosa, adjacent tissues of gastric cancer, gastriccarcinoma and lymph nodes metastatic tissues were100%(10/10),48.89%(22/45),45.45%(20/44),25.00%(10/40), respectively. Compared the expression rate ofCOXⅡin normal gastric mucosa tissues with adjacent tissues of gastric cancer andgastric cancer tissues, the difference was statistically significant (p<0.05); however,the difference was not statistically significant (p>0.05) in primary gastric cancertissues and gastric cancer with lymph node metastasis group.The positive expression rates of COXⅡ protein in normal gastric mucosa,precancerous lesions and gastric cancer tissues were94.29%(33/35),52.00%(13/25),44.44%(24/54) respectively..Compared normal gastric mucosa tissues withprecancerous lesion tissues and gastric cancer tissues, the difference was statisticallysignificant (p<0.05); The positive expression was localized in the cytoplasm.Theexpression rates of COX Ⅱ in well-differentiated, middle-differentiated andpoorly-differentiated gastric adenocarcinoma group were46.15%(6/13),33.33%(6/18),52.17%(12/23) respectively, the difference was not statistically significant(p>0.05); the COXⅡ protein expression have no relationship with age, gender,depth of invasion, TNM staging or lymph node metastasis (p>0.05).The Hp, which was stained dark blue purple, short rod-like and slightlycurved, was distributed clearly and mainly located in the gland groove parts andglands of the shallow surface of gastric tissues.The infection rates of Hp in normalgastric mucosa, precancerous lesions and gastric cancer tissues were31.43%(11/35),84.00%(21/25),66.67%(33/54) respectively, Compared normal gastric mucosagroup with adjacent tissues of gastric cancer group and gastric cancer group, thedifference was statistically significant (p<0.05); compared gastric cancer group withprecancerous lesions tissues of gastric cancer group, the difference was statisticallysignificant (p <0.05). The positive expression rates of COXⅡ protein in normal gastric mucosa,precancerous lesions and gastric cancer tissues of the Hp infection were90.91%(10/11),42.86%(9/21),30.30%(10/33) respectively, The positive expression rate ofHp-positive group of COX Ⅱ is lower than of Hp-negative group in normal gastricmucosa, the difference was not statistically significant (p>0.05); The positiveexpression rate of Hp-positive group of COX Ⅱis lower than of Hp-negative groupin precancerous lesions, the difference was statistically significant (p<0.05); Thepositive expression rate of Hp-positive group of COX Ⅱis lower than of Hp-negativegroup in gastric cancer, the difference was statistically significant (p <0.05).Conclusions:1. The expression of COX Ⅱ in the precancerous lesion tissues and gastriccarcinoma tissues was low expression. The expression of COXⅡ was notcorrelated with the generation of gastric carcinoma, degree of differentiation oftissues or lymph node metastasis.2. Hp infection was negative correlated with COXⅡ expression. |
